Your friend decides to flip a coin repeatedly to analyze whether the probability of a head on each flip is 1/2. He flips the coi

n 10 times and observes a head 7 times. He concludes that the probability of a head for this coin is 7/10=.70.
a. Your friend claims that the coin is not balanced, since the probability is not .50. What's wrong with your friend's claim?
b. If the probability of flipping a head is actually 1/2, what would you have to do to ensure that the cumulative proportion of heads falls very close to 1/2?

a metal cube measures 2-centimeters on each side the mass of the cube is 72 grams what is the density of the metal cube​
Umnica [9.8K]

Answer:

9 gram/cm³

Step-by-step explanation:

Volume of  a square (L³) = 2³ = 8cm³

Volume of  a square (L³) = 2³ = 8cm³

But Density = mass/volume

But Density = Mass/Volume

Density = 72grams/8cm³

Density = 9grams/cm³
